A Chinese national employed as a supervisor at BN Ceramics in Ajaokuta, Kogi State, has passed away after collapsing while on duty, according to confirmation from the police.

The deceased, identified as 47-year-old Mr. Luo Zhi Mao, reportedly slumped at around 6:30 p.m. on August 2 while working in the Press Department of the ceramics company.

He was first taken to Covenant Hospital in Ajaokuta before being referred to the Federal Medical Centre (FMC) in Lokoja. However, due to an ongoing strike by medical personnel at the FMC, he was later transferred to Shifaah Hospital in Lokoja.

Mr. Luo was pronounced dead at approximately 9:30 p.m. on August 5 at Shifaah Hospital.

His remains have since been deposited at the Kogi State Specialist Hospital Mortuary, where an autopsy is expected to be carried out.

Although authorities are still investigating the cause of death, sources say there is currently no suspicion of foul play.

BN Ceramics management has not yet released an official statement regarding the incident.
